Sofija
LatvianEdit
EtymologyEdit
First recorded as a given name of Latvians in 1508. Ultimately from Ancient Greek σοφία (sophía, “wisdom”).
Proper nounEdit
Sofija f
- Sofia (the capital city of Bulgaria)
- a female given name from Ancient Greek, equivalent to English Sophia

Serbo-CroatianEdit
PronunciationEdit
Proper nounEdit
Sòfija f (Cyrillic spelling Со̀фија)
- Sofia (the capital city of Bulgaria)
- a female given name, equivalent to English Sophia
DeclensionEdit
Declension of Sofija
singular | |
---|---|
nominative | Sofija |
genitive | Sofije |
dative | Sofiji |
accusative | Sofiju |
vocative | Sofijo / Sofija |
locative | Sofiji |
instrumental | Sofijom |
